Abstract
Purpose
The purpose of this paper is to model mixed convection in a square cavity included circular cylinders motion using an incompressible smoothed particle hydrodynamics (ISPH) technique.
Design/methodology/approach
The problem is solved numerically by using the ISPH method.
Findings
The SPH tool shows robust performance to simulate the rigid body motion in the mixed convective flow with heat transfer, and it may apply easily to complicated problems in 2D and 3D problem without difficulties.
Originality/value
The application of the SPH method to mixed convective flow with heat transfer and its potential application easily to complicated 3D problems is original.
